The Crème de la Crème of Fashion and Beyond
The Met Gala, formally known as the Costume Institute Gala, is the annual fundraiser for the Metropolitan Museum of Art's Costume Institute in New York City. So, who goes to the Met Gala? Let's break it down:
Fashion Royalty
First and foremost, the Met Gala is a celebration of fashion, so it's no surprise that fashion designers, models, and industry professionals are always front and center. These are the people who spend their days creating, showcasing, and setting the trends that dominate the runways and red carpets. Some of the most notable names you might see include:
- Vogue's Anna Wintour, the event's long-standing chairperson - Donatella Versace, the queen of the Italian fashion house - Karlie Kloss, the supermodel turned entrepreneur - Marc Jacobs, the iconic American designer
A-List Celebrities
The Met Gala isn't just for fashion insiders, though. A-listers from the worlds of film, TV, music, and sports also grace the red carpet. These celebrities are often chosen to represent the year's theme, which is usually inspired by a specific fashion theme or art exhibition. Some of the most memorable celebrity guests include:
- Lady Gaga, the queen of dramatic entrances - Rihanna, the queen of fashion risks - Brad Pitt, the Hollywood heartthrob - Beyoncé, the queen of everything
Art World and Philanthropy
The Met Gala is also a fundraiser, so it's no surprise that philanthropists, art collectors, and museum patrons are often invited. These guests help raise money for the Costume Institute's exhibitions and acquisitions. Some notable guests from this sphere include:
- Wendi Murdoch, the art collector and philanthropist - Leonardo DiCaprio, the actor and environmental activist - Elton John, the musician and AIDS Foundation co-founder

The Met Gala's Theme: A Night of Fashion Fantasy
One of the most exciting aspects of the Met Gala is its theme. Each year, the event is centered around a specific fashion theme or art exhibition. Guests are encouraged to dress in accordance with the theme, leading to some truly unforgettable red carpet moments. Some of the most memorable themes include:
- Camp: Notes on Fashion (2019), inspired by Susan Sontag's essay "Notes on 'Camp'" - Heavenly Bodies: Fashion and the Catholic Imagination (2018), a celebration of the intersection of fashion and Catholicism - Rei Kawakubo/Commes des Garçons: Art of the In-Between (2017), honoring the iconic designer's work
The Met Gala's Impact on Fashion and Culture
The Met Gala is more than just a red carpet event. It's a moment for the fashion industry to come together, celebrate its achievements, and set the tone for the future. The event also has a significant impact on popular culture. Trends seen on the Met Gala red carpet often trickle down to the mainstream, influencing everything from street style to fast fashion.
Moreover, the Met Gala raises funds for the Costume Institute, which helps preserve and showcase fashion history. The institute's exhibitions often spark conversations about fashion's role in society, politics, and culture.
